13th Annual High Road Art Tour – A day trip from Santa Fe,New Mexico

July 30th, 2010


Come to beautiful northern New Mexico this fall for the 13th annual High Road Art Tour. On a lovely day trip from Santa Fe, meet the artists and learn about traditional, contemporary, and fine arts. Visit ten historic communities and sixty plus artists. Work includes sculpture, painting, photography, pottery, weaving, jewelry, crafts, and more. The tour is conducted by High Road Artisans, a non-profit organization promoting arts and culture as positive, integral elements of communities along the High Road to Taos. Partial funding is provided by New Mexico Arts, New Mexico Tourism Department (visit www.newmexico.org), Rio Arriba County and Taos County Lodger’s Tax Boards. Silver Soldering/Stone Setting Workshop August 7/8, 2010 in Santa Fe, New Mexico

July 30th, 2010


Have you ever wanted to set the beautiful piece of turquoise or other stones you couldn’t resist buying?

Here is your chance to wear your rock and learn the art of silver smithing for jewelry making. You do not have to be of Indian Blood to appreciate and love their work. The Navajo Indians inspired me to become a jeweler years ago!


This is a fast pace class that gives you an opportunity to learn basic skills in silver soldering and stone setting while creating your own original work. You will have the hands on experience of using a torch, jewelers saw, shop equipment, hand tools and more. I work with “Natural Stones” in Santa Fe if you need a stone!

Intermediate Printmaking With Akua Inks And Artist Judy Just

July 28th, 2010


“Spring” Judy Just
18″ X 18″ Monotype

Are you ready to move on and take your printmaking skills to a new level? This class will focus on viscosity, in depth, collograph including carborundum, multi-image buildup, silk aquatint and dry point. We will focus on creating imagery combining multiple techniques in one print. It is an opportunity to push your creativity and have fun. Judy Just is an accomplished Santa Fe painter and printmaker.

Geology on Horseback in Santa Fe, New Mexico Saturday,November 20, 2010

July 27th, 2010

Explore the hills and arroyos of the historic Cerrillos area on smooth-riding Tennessee Walkers and Missouri Fox-Trotters. While you enjoy spectacular 360-degree views,wrangler/instructor John Rogers discusses the geology,geologic history and historical mining activity of the area.

The ride passes several small mining operations dating back to the 1870s and fossil-rich sediments from the bottom of an ancient sea that once covered New Mexico. Students must weigh less than 210 pounds and provide their height and weight at registration to be matched with an appropriate horse. Kirt Kempter has a Ph.D. in geology and is a well-known tour guide for the geology of our region.

INTRODUCTION TO CHIMAYO-STYLE WEAVING with Lisa Trujillo
This class is an opportunity to absorb the basics of this local New Mexican weaving tradition from a master practitioner. Students will learn how to combine angles and forms to create this unique form of woven expression.
WEAVING ON AN INKLE LOOM with Annie MacHale
This class will introduce students to the wondrous possibilities of creating warp-faced bands on this simple loom. Learn basic setup and how to plan patterns and weave with straight edges. Many examples will be presented to inspire you with ideas for some of the possible patterns and projects.
BEGINNING WEAVING WORKSHOP 1 with Rohna York
For those just starting to weave or those who need a refresher course. Using cotton and other nonwool fibers, we will learn how to make a warp, warp the loom (including reading a draft), and do a series of basic weave patterns while creating a useful dishtowel.

Equipment & Supplies

EVFAC stocks a large selection of yarns and equipment in our retail area. They are available for sale to members, students and to the general public. Please visit our center to see the large selection of yarns, looms, spinning wheels and auxilary equipment you can buy through us. Occasionally we have used looms or spinning wheels for sale. We can help you find the materials or equipment that you need for your fiber arts project.Locally-grown churro roving and churro yarn in natural and natural-dyed colors are also available,as well as colcha embroidery yarns and handwoven churro wool sabanilla.
